Ben,
I don't know about any specific widths for the pin stripes. I just went out to the shed and measured mine and and the pin stripe is 3/8" (9mm) wide and 1/4" (6.5mm) away from the main stripe. Cheers, Bryan |

A lot of guys up here run 1/4"(6mm) pin stripe with 1/4" gap. I could count a dozen or more Cobra's with pin stripes of those dimensions. Name a colour and I probably have a photo.
I've done a lot of investigation of Cobra stripe widths for the GT40. Stripe dimensions of car below. 6mm [6mm gap] 170mm [50mm gap] 170mm [6mm gap] 6mm http://www.clubcobra.com/photopost/d...ripe_width.jpg |
